DIN 1725-2 Grade 3.2371 T5 – High‑Performance Aluminum Alloy for Automotive & Aerospace

G-AlSi7Mg - universal alloy with vers good mechanical properties, high strength and good toughness, very good corrosion resistance - excellent weldability application: -cast pieces in automobile, machine and aircraft industry, ship constructing and electrical engineering
